About Barbour

  • The Barbour jacket archive dates back to 1910, and the brand is still pulling references from the originals.
  • Classic Barbour wax jackets continue to be manufactured and repaired by hand at the brand’s factory in Simonside, South Shields.
  • Barbour has extended the DNA of the brand to footwear, accessories, and apparel (for kids and pets, too!) — all of which are currently resonating well with the US market.
  • Bestselling jackets include the Classic Beadnell ($398), Beadnell Crop ($420), and Allerston ($500) for women and the Bedale ($415) for men, according to Brown.
  • Barbour has a retail presence in over 55 countries worldwide, including the UK, US, France, Italy, and Spain.
  • Barbour offers a Re-Loved program in which you can recycle your old jacket at any store in exchange for an $80 voucher.
  • You can add a hood or liner to most jackets at any point in time.

What to Consider Before Buying a Barbour Jacket

If you’re purchasing a Barbour jacket as a luxury gift for someone, it’s important to reference the size guide and get their specific measurements, if possible. While my boyfriend is typically an adult size small, he took a medium in the Porton jacket, which he carefully selected after using a measuring tape and referencing the chart.

Barbour jackets cannot be machine-washed and should be sponge-cleaned only — save for the waterproof breathable outerwear, which can be machine- or hand-washed at 30 degrees with non-detergent soap. Fabric softeners will lessen the effect of the water repellent treatment on these jackets, so definitely leave them out of the picture. Barbour jackets should not be dry cleaned as the chemicals used may cause permanent damage or remove the proofing.

Barbour Jacket Designer Collaborations

“Collaborations are a really important part of the brand because they can attract new customers who may not have previously considered Barbour,” Brown explains. It’s possible you were even initially introduced to Barbour through its very popular line with Ganni, which has lasted for three seasons. “Collaborations offer a different take on Barbour’s heritage and it’s always interesting to work with new partners and to see how they interpret our archive . . . Ganni has taken our signature styles and added their own twist, while still staying true to the authenticity of both brands,” she says. Other notable collaborations include Barbour x Baracuta and Barbour x Noah, which are still shoppable, and earlier partnerships with Alexa Chung, Supreme, and Moncler.

Are Barbour Jackets Waterproof?

Most Barbour jackets are designed to be weatherproof, though there’s a specific waterproof category if you want to be extra safe. That being said, not all Barbour jackets come equipped with a hood or liner, which offers extra protection from the rain or snow. The classic waxed cotton jackets are known for repelling water and wind.

How to Re-Wax a Barbour Jacket

Barbour offers a special service to customers that allows them to send in their jacket to be re-waxed, repaired, or altered at any time for a minimum of $50 — and the brand suggests doing this on an annual basis. You can also purchase a small re-wax and smoothing tool, or any of the brand’s waxing kits to DIY small areas of your coat, as well as accessories.

If you’re close to a store location, you can pop in and have the team ship your item directly to the repair facility, though you can also ship by mail. Reproofs typically take about two weeks from time of payment, while repairs and alterations take four to eight weeks. Important to note: re-waxing your jacket could change the appearance of your jacket at first, giving it a darker color and sheen — but this will change with time.
